What is EMSculpt, and what does HIFEM mean?

EMSculpt, made by BTL Industries, is a non-invasive body-contouring treatment built on High-Intensity Focused Electromagnetic technology — usually shortened to HIFEM. A paddle-shaped applicator rests against the skin and emits focused electromagnetic fields that pass painlessly through skin and fat to stimulate the motor nerves in the muscle beneath. Those nerves fire the muscle into supramaximal contractions: contractions far stronger and more frequent than you could ever produce voluntarily, even in the gym.

What makes it unusual among non-surgical treatments is its dual action. It aims to build muscle and reduce fat in the same area at the same time — something fat freezing, ultrasound cavitation and radiofrequency do not claim to do. HIFEM was cleared by the US FDA in 2017 for strengthening, firming and toning the abdomen, buttocks, thighs, arms and calves, and in 2019 specifically for non-invasive fat reduction of the abdomen.

Fact vs fiction: what the claims really mean

Muscle stimulation attracts some of the boldest marketing in aesthetics, so it is worth taking the common claims one at a time.

The claim The reality
“It’s 20,000 crunches in 30 minutes” Roughly accurate as a figure — a session does trigger around 20,000 supramaximal contractions — but it builds on the muscle you already have and does not replace progressive strength training.
“It melts fat / it’s a weight-loss treatment” No. It reduces the fat layer modestly and will not lower your overall weight or treat obesity.
“You’ll have a six-pack after one session” No. It needs a course of four to six sessions, and the results are modest and gradual, not dramatic.
“The results are permanent” Muscle gains fade without ongoing exercise, so maintenance is usually needed.
“It works for everyone” Above a BMI of around 35 the energy struggles to reach the muscle, and several medical conditions rule it out entirely.

How EMSculpt works beneath the skin

The science is more interesting than the crunches soundbite suggests. Rather than burning fat directly, the treatment drives the muscle so hard that both the muscle and the fat above it are forced to adapt.

  1. The applicator delivers focused electromagnetic pulses that trigger the motor neurons, forcing the muscle into supramaximal contraction. A single 30-minute session drives roughly 20,000 of these contractions.
  2. Under that repeated, intense mechanical load the muscle fibres remodel — laying down new protein strands and increasing in density. This is muscle hypertrophy, the same adaptation that strength training produces, concentrated into a short session.
  3. The muscle’s enormous energy demand during these contractions triggers lipolytic signalling in the fat layer sitting on top of it. Studies have reported around a five-fold rise in the rate at which nearby fat cells break down and are cleared.
  4. Over a full course, the net effect is a firmer, more defined muscle with a modestly thinner layer of fat above it.

EMSculpt works with your body, not instead of it. It amplifies muscle you already have — it does not conjure fitness from nothing.

EMSculpt vs EMSculpt Neo

There are two generations of the device, and the difference matters when you compare quotes. The original uses HIFEM alone; EMSculpt Neo adds synchronised radiofrequency, gently heating the fat layer to around 42–43°C while the muscle contracts. That added heat is what pushes its fat-reduction figures higher.

Original EMSculpt EMSculpt Neo
Technology HIFEM only HIFEM plus synchronised radiofrequency
Average fat reduction ~19% ~30%
Average muscle increase ~16% ~25%
How it works Supramaximal contractions Contractions plus RF heating of fat
Typical cost Lower Higher (dual-modality device)

If your priority leans towards fat reduction, Neo generally outperforms the original — at a higher price. If it leans towards muscle tone on a leaner frame, the original may be enough.

What results are realistic?

This is where honest expectations matter. A systematic review pooling around 14 clinical studies found average changes of roughly a 5.5 mm reduction in fat thickness, a 2.2 mm increase in muscle thickness, and about a 3.5 cm decrease in waist circumference (with a wide range of 0.4 to 5.9 cm across studies). Patient satisfaction was consistently high and no complications were reported.

The manufacturer’s own branded figures are more eye-catching — around 19% fat reduction and 16% more muscle for the original device, roughly a 4 cm waist reduction, an 11% improvement in abdominal separation (diastasis recti), a visible buttock lift in about 80% of patients, and 96% satisfaction. As always, treat branded averages as a best case rather than a promise. Real individuals vary, and someone starting leaner and more active will usually see clearer definition than someone with a thicker fat layer.

Two more realistic truths worth holding onto:

  • The timeline is gradual. The first visible changes tend to appear at around two to four weeks, with the peak effect roughly four to eight weeks after your final session, as the muscle keeps remodelling and the fat clears.
  • It is not a one-and-done result. Muscle tone responds like any training effect — it fades if you stop using it. A stable weight and regular activity are what protect the outcome.

Who is it — and isn’t — for?

Muscle stimulation is a poor fit as a first step for someone with a lot of weight to lose, but a strong fit for the right, more specific goals.

It tends to suit:

  • Active people at or near their ideal weight who want muscle definition rather than significant fat loss
  • Post-pregnancy patients with diastasis recti and a weakened core
  • Those wanting a non-surgical buttock lift effect
  • People combining targeted muscle work with a broader fitness routine

It is not right for everyone. It is not a primary weight-loss treatment, and above a BMI of around 35 results diminish sharply because the fat layer is too thick for the electromagnetic energy to reach the muscle efficiently. It is also contraindicated — meaning it should be avoided entirely — with a pacemaker, metal implants or any active electronic implant anywhere in the body, during pregnancy or breastfeeding, and with cochlear implants or other neurostimulators, seizure disorders, pulmonary insufficiency, active cancer, or recent surgery in the treatment area. A thorough consultation is the only way to confirm you are a safe candidate.

Sessions, sensation and cost

A standard course is four to six sessions, spaced two to three times a week over two to three weeks, at 30 minutes per area. There is zero downtime — you can return to normal activities immediately. During the session you feel the muscle contract intensely, building to a rhythmic pulling and tapping; afterwards, expect muscle fatigue and soreness for one to three days, much like the day after a hard workout.

Pricing depends heavily on whether you choose the original or Neo device, and how many areas you treat:

Format Typical UK price (2025)
EMSculpt, single session (one area) £149–£400
EMSculpt, course of 4 £499–£1,800
EMSculpt, course of 6 £649–£1,950
EMSculpt Neo, course of 4 (one area) £1,350–£1,995
EMSculpt Neo, course of 6 (one area) £1,550–£1,950

The headline price tells you little on its own. The device generation, the number of areas and the practitioner’s experience all shape both what you pay and what you get.

Making an informed choice

EMSculpt and HIFEM muscle stimulation occupy an unusual and genuinely useful niche: they are the only non-surgical treatments that set out to build muscle and trim fat at the same time. But they reward realistic expectations. They are a toning and refining tool for people already living an active, healthy life — not a shortcut around it, and certainly not a weight-loss treatment.

If you are comparing your options, it is worth understanding how the alternatives differ: fat freezing targets pinchable fat pockets with cold, HIFU body contouring combines fat reduction with skin tightening using heat, and radiofrequency skin tightening focuses on firming lax skin rather than building muscle. Each suits a different goal and body type.
